I’ve recently come across this new spin on Kokeshi dolls, which are traditional friendship dolls given to family and friends accompanied by well wishes.  The new spin on an old tradition are called Momiji friendship dolls.  Seems that there is also an interesting sub-culture around these little cuties, which I’ve not yet quite figured out.

Each doll has a personality assigned to it and a sentiment for the recipient.  For instance “Twinkle” shown here on the right is accompanied by “Your heart has a happy twinkle that keeps me always cosy.” Twinkle will be in my mom’s Christmas Stocking this year.  You can also include your own personal note in a secret compartment on the bottom of each doll.
